Best Eastern Heights Public Schools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there are 3 public schools serving 1,235 students in the neighborhood of Eastern Heights, Elyria, OH.
The top-ranked public schools in Eastern Heights are Constellation Schools Elyria Community, Eastern Heights Elementary School and Eastern Heights Middle School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
The neighborhood of Eastern Heights, Elyria, OH public schools have an average math proficiency score of 21% (versus the Ohio public school average of 55%), and reading proficiency score of 35% (versus the 60%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 51% of the student body (majority Black), which is more than the Ohio public school average of 35% (majority Black).
